Donald Trump says he might hit Japan with tariffs

Donald Trump stated he would think about imposing tariffs on Japanese exports if the US commerce deficit with the Asian nation was not eradicated and pledged to unveil “reciprocal” tariffs on different nations subsequent week.

Talking on the White Home alongside Japanese Prime Minister Shigeru Ishiba, the president warned that tariffs have been an choice to deal with the commerce deficit with Japan, crucial US ally within the Indo-Pacific.

Trump stated Washington and Tokyo would work collectively to chop the commerce deficit, saying “they want fairness also”.

Requested by reporters as he sat beside Ishiba within the Oval Workplace if he would search additional concessions from Tokyo, Trump stated: “I think it will be very easy for Japan. We have a fantastic relationship. I don’t think we’ll have any problem whatsoever.”

In 2024, the deficit in items with Japan was $68bn, in contrast with $55bn in 2020 earlier than the tip of his first time period.

The feedback about new tariffs marked one other escalation in Trump’s rhetoric, and brings the US nearer to the brink of a multi-front commerce battle with a few of its closest buying and selling companions and safety allies.

Trump additionally stated that he had additionally not modified his thoughts about opposing Nippon Metal’s proposed $15bn acquisition of US Metal. The businesses are suing the US authorities after the Biden administration blocked the deal in January.

The US president additionally stated he would unveil “reciprocal tariffs” on unnamed nations subsequent week, in a touch on the common levies he has vowed to slap on imports into the US.

“I’ll be announcing that next week, reciprocal trade, so that we’re treated evenly with other countries,” Trump informed reporters within the Oval Workplace on Friday. Through the presidential marketing campaign final 12 months, he warned repeatedly that he would impose a common tariff on imports into the US.

Earlier this week Trump suspended till March 1 his plan to impose steep tariffs on Mexico and Canada, the US’s two largest buying and selling companions, however proceeded with a ten per cent levy on imports from China. Beijing responded with retaliatory tariffs that can take impact this weekend.
